Description

The second book in the Immersion Travel USA series offers a one-of-a-kind examination of volunteer immersion opportunities throughout the US.

Volunteer immersion means grounding oneself completely in the place, the tasks, and the people you meet along the way, while keeping your own goals in mind. Kayne profiles over 200 volunteer programs throughout the U.S., highlighting the personal stories of volunteers, and offering essential logistical information on the programs. Volunteer Vacations includes trips appropriate for families, children, teens, and senior citizens, and profiles opportunities over a wide range of categories, including community outreach, wildlife conservancy, environmental advocacy, national parks, education groups, and scientific research.

About the Author

Sheryl Kayne has dedicated the last few years of her life to exploring immersion travel and volunteer opportunities around the U.S. Most recently the writer-in-residence at the Everglades National Park, and a writing fellow at the Helene Wurlitzer Foundation in Taos, New Mexico, Kayne has traveled to Great Britain, Europe, the Caribbean, Bermuda, the Middle East, South America, Canada, and 46 states in the U.S., and has worked in many of the places she has visited in a variety of positions. She is an Adjunct Professor at Sacred Heart University in Fairfield, CT, where she resides when she’s not off on an immersion travel opportunity. Kayne has experience in stand-up comedy on the New York circuit and her work has been appeared in such publications as the New York Times, Shape, American Profile, Hadassah, and Parents magazine. She has appeared on MTV, CNN, ABC Weekend Evening News, and NPR.
